Understanding Claim Denials in Medical Billing

Claim denials happen when an insurance company refuses to pay for a submitted claim. These denials can occur for several reasons such as coding errors, missing documentation, eligibility issues, or late claim submissions.

When practices manage billing internally without specialized expertise, these mistakes can occur more frequently. Over time, denied claims accumulate, causing revenue loss and administrative burden. Proper revenue cycle management helps identify these issues early and correct them before claims reach insurers.

Key Causes of Medical Claim Denials

Below are some of the most common reasons why claims are rejected or denied by insurance companies.

Cause of DenialExplanation
Incorrect Medical CodingErrors in CPT or ICD codes can lead to claim rejection.
Missing Patient InformationIncomplete patient details can prevent claim processing.
Eligibility IssuesInsurance coverage may not be active at the time of service.
Late SubmissionClaims submitted after payer deadlines may be denied.
Lack of Medical NecessityInsurers may reject services they consider unnecessary.

Understanding these causes allows billing professionals to implement strategies that prevent them before claims are submitted.


Strategies Used to Reduce Claim Denials

Effective revenue management services use several strategies to lower denial rates and maintain smooth financial operations.

Pre-Authorization Verification

Before providing certain services, insurance approval may be required. Revenue specialists verify authorizations beforehand to avoid future claim issues.

Accurate Medical Coding

Certified coders ensure the correct codes are applied based on documentation. Proper coding reduces errors that often trigger claim denials.

Insurance Eligibility Checks

Verifying patient insurance coverage before appointments prevents claims from being submitted under inactive or incorrect plans.

Documentation Review

Medical documentation must support the services provided. Thorough reviews ensure that claims meet payer requirements.


Revenue Cycle Stages That Help Prevent Denials

The medical revenue cycle contains several stages that directly impact claim approval rates.

Revenue Cycle StageRole in Preventing Denials
Patient RegistrationAccurate data collection prevents information errors
Insurance VerificationConfirms eligibility before services are delivered
Medical CodingEnsures proper classification of procedures
Claim SubmissionClean claims are submitted with minimal errors
Payment PostingTracks payments and identifies discrepancies
Denial ManagementAnalyzes and appeals denied claims efficiently

Each stage plays a vital role in ensuring that claims move smoothly through the billing process.

How Denial Analysis Improves Future Claims

A strong revenue service team does more than just resubmit denied claims. They analyze the reasons behind each denial and use the insights to improve future submissions.

By identifying recurring patterns, billing specialists can adjust workflows, update coding practices, and train staff to prevent similar issues in the future. This continuous improvement approach ensures that denial rates decline over time.
